I purchased a domain name last week, got a host and started publishing my web pages. I submitted my website to Google, Yahoo and Live very quickly, but was disappointed that my site wasn't listed in Google right away. I tried to find more help on the web and came across this very informative forum. (A note- I was indexed in Live within 48 hours of submission, still not indexed in Yahoo though). Well, I used a free XTML program at http://www.xml-sitemaps.com/ for my sitemap and uploaded it and used Googles Webmaster Tools to look for it (I lreaned that here). I optimized my site primarily using Brad Allens free ebook- SEO made easy. I looked at keywords and saw how competitive bass fishing was, so I also used Florida, lakes, maps, listed all the lakes that I have on my site, etc. Using this forums suggestions I started working on links. I have asked some bass fishing sites for links and have provided ones on my site, but they haven't responded yet. I went to Link Exchange and traded for one just to get a link. Then went to freerelevant links to get some more (they haven't given me a backlink yet). I created a blog in Googles Blogger with a link to my site. I submitted my Blogs to Zimbio (got a couple of links there). I purchased some links from eBay for social bookmarking (15 of them for 9.99) and have links there. I loaded Stumble and stumbled my pages (got links there). I joined 4 different bass forums and got links from my postings there. I have submitted articles (Just copied and pasted my Blog) but still waiting for approval on them. I loaded my website address and blog on a free link page from a posting in the Freebies section with a PR4 rating cgmwebsmiths.com. Probably some other stuff (can't remember). Anyhow I am on the first page of Google with no PR at #6.
